What is IL ISP 2-606
The Mental Health Certification For Firearm Possession is a legal document used by individuals in Illinois to certify their mental health status when applying for a Firearm Owner's Identification (FOID) card.

What is the Mental Health Certification For Firearm Possession?
The Mental Health Certification is a crucial document for individuals seeking firearm ownership in Illinois. This certification plays a vital role in the Firearm Owner's Identification (FOID) application process, ensuring that applicants are mentally fit to possess firearms. Licensed professionals such as physicians and clinical psychologists are authorized to complete this certification after evaluating the individual's mental health status.
This certification is important as it mitigates risks and safeguards public safety by preventing firearms from falling into the hands of individuals who may pose a danger due to their mental health condition.

Eligibility Criteria for the Mental Health Certification
To qualify for the Mental Health Certification, applicants must meet specific eligibility requirements set forth by Illinois law. Individuals pursuing a FOID card must undergo an assessment conducted by qualified mental health professionals, including licensed physicians and psychologists.
Evaluators are responsible for conducting accurate assessments of the applicant's mental health. It is essential that applicants provide truthful information during evaluations, as the integrity of the process critically depends on honest disclosures.

Who is eligible to complete the Mental Health Certification For Firearm Possession?
Individuals applying for a Firearm Owner's Identification (FOID) card in Illinois must have this form completed by a licensed physician, clinical psychologist, or qualified examiner. They assess the applicant's mental health to determine eligibility.
What is the deadline for submitting the Mental Health Certification?
While the form itself does not have a specific deadline, it should be submitted promptly as part of the FOID card application process. Delays may impede the review of your application.
How do I submit the completed Mental Health Certification form?
You can submit the completed form along with your FOID card application by mailing it to the Illinois State Police or submitting it electronically if applicable. Ensure to follow the submission guidelines carefully.
What supporting documents are required with the Mental Health Certification?
You may need to provide proof of identification and any relevant medical history documents alongside the completed Mental Health Certification. Always check with the Illinois State Police for specific requirements.
What common mistakes should I avoid when completing the form?
Ensure all fields are filled out accurately, especially the evaluator's details and assessments. Missing signatures or incorrectly checked boxes can lead to processing delays or rejections.
How long does it take to process the Mental Health Certification?
Processing times can vary depending on the volume of applications received by the Illinois State Police. Generally, expect several weeks for your FOID card application and associated documentation to be processed.
